Patent number: 12011852Abstract: The present invention provides rotatable cutting tools having washers with changing thicknesses. One side of the washer has a tapered surface that increases the thickness of the washer from the inner radius towards the outer radius, resulting in a thicker portion at the outer edge of the washer. The rotatable cutting tool may also have a bit with a tapered surface. The tapered surface of the bit may be structured and arranged to engage with the tapered surface of the washer. The rotatable cutting tool may also include a holder such that the assembled rotatable cutting tool includes the washer between the bit and the holder with the bit inserted into the holder and washer.Type: GrantFiled: February 21, 2022Date of Patent: June 18, 2024Assignee: KENNAMETAL INC.Inventors: James R. Patent number: 8783786Abstract: A pressure-compensated cutter assembly for a tunnel boring machine includes a shaft a cutter ring assembly rotatably mounted on the shaft, and first and second end retainers non-rotatably attached to the shaft. Rotary seal groups, immersed in lubricant, provide a moving seal between the rotating cutter ring assembly and the end retainers. A movable piston member is exposed to ambient pressures, and contacts the lubricant, such that increasing ambient pressure will increase the lubricant pressure, thereby keeping the pressure differential across the seal small. In one embodiment, the piston is a floating retainer portion. In another embodiment, the piston is an annular piston, and in another embodiment, the piston is a plurality of smaller pistons disposed in the first retainer.Type: GrantFiled: February 16, 2012Date of Patent: July 22, 2014Assignee: The Robbins CompanyInventors: Aaron J. Patent number: 8628148Abstract: A holder block assembly for a drum-type cutting tool has a holder block, a sleeve, and a piston carried in a piston channel formed in the holder block. The sleeve includes a shank and an enlarged flange at an end of the shank. The sleeve shank is received in a hole in the holder block, with the shank and hole wall forming a number of axially spaced interference fits. A source of pressurized fluid applied to the holder block forces the piston against the sleeve to extract the sleeve from the holder block. Sealing structure between the piston and the holder block prevents the release of hydraulic fluid when the sleeve is released.Type: GrantFiled: December 17, 2010Date of Patent: January 14, 2014Assignee: ESCO Windber Inc.Inventor: William P.
